码迷,mamicode.com
首页 > 数据库 > 详细

Linux开启mysql远程连接

时间:2014-11-21 23:18:33      阅读:224      评论:0      收藏:0      [点我收藏+]

标签:linux   mysql   远程   

Linux开启mysql远程连接的设置步骤 .
mysql远程连接linuxserviceserveruserMysql默认root用户只能本地访问,不能远程连接管理mysql数据库,Linux如何开启mysql远程连接?设置步骤如下:
1、GRANT命令创建远程连接mysql授权用户test
mysql -u root -p
mysql>GRANT ALL PRIVILEGES ON *.* TO test@localhost IDENTIFIED BY ‘test‘ WITH GRANT OPTION;
mysql>GRANT ALL PRIVILEGES ON *.* TO test@"%" IDENTIFIED BY ‘test‘ WITH GRANT OPTION;

第一句增加itlogger用户授权通过本地机(localhost)访问,密码‘test‘。第二句则是授与test用户从任何其它主机发起的访问(通配符%)。
2、设置防火墙允许3306端口
vi /etc/sysconfig/iptables
添加
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 3306 -j ACCEPT
(注意添加在-A RH-Firewall-1-INPUT -j REJECT --reject-with icmp-host-prohibited之前,否则可能导致规则不生效)
重启防火墙service iptables restart

Linux开启mysql远程连接

标签:linux   mysql   远程   

原文地址:http://blog.csdn.net/u012750578/article/details/41361587

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!